My record is 10 yellows in a game, 5 to each side. One side was slower in some key areas of the pitch, so kept having to commit tactical fouls to stop the opponents (4 cards), the other side were super mouthy and, for some reason, didn't respond to dissent cautions, so got 4 players in the book for dissent. I felt bad about it in the immediate aftermath, but I'm fairly sure that showing cards for dissent is supposed to have some kid of effect that it simply didn't in this match.
